Bitwise Asset Management’s European research arm suggests Bitcoin could see a strong relief rally following the recent Iran-Israel military escalation. Historical data shows Bitcoin tends to rebound significantly after geopolitical shocks. The firm highlights structural demand and macroeconomic tailwinds as key drivers.
- Bitcoin historically gains 31.2% on average 50 days after major geopolitical events.
- US spot Bitcoin ETFs saw $1.37 billion in net inflows last week, boosting demand.
- Bitwise notes whale activity, with 169,527 BTC withdrawn from exchanges, tightening liquidity.
